Home
last modified time | relevance | path

Searched refs:userType (Results 1 – 25 of 32) sorted by relevance

12

/frameworks/base/core/java/android/os/
DIUserManager.aidl45 UserInfo createUserWithThrow(in String name, in String userType, int flags); in createUserWithThrow() argument
46 UserInfo preCreateUserWithThrow(in String userType); in preCreateUserWithThrow() argument
47 … UserInfo createProfileForUserWithThrow(in String name, in String userType, int flags, int userId, in createProfileForUserWithThrow() argument
50 String[] getPreInstallableSystemPackages(in String userType); in getPreInstallableSystemPackages() argument
63 boolean isUserTypeEnabled(in String userType); in isUserTypeEnabled() argument
64 boolean canAddMoreUsersOfType(in String userType); in canAddMoreUsersOfType() argument
65 int getRemainingCreatableUserCount(in String userType); in getRemainingCreatableUserCount() argument
66 int getRemainingCreatableProfileCount(in String userType, int userId); in getRemainingCreatableProfileCount() argument
67 boolean canAddMoreProfilesToUser(in String userType, int userId, boolean allowedToRemoveOne); in canAddMoreProfilesToUser() argument
71 boolean isUserOfType(int userId, in String userType); in isUserOfType() argument
[all …]
DUserManager.java2140 return userInfo == null ? "" : userInfo.userType; in getUserType()
2302 public boolean isUserOfType(@NonNull String userType) { in isUserOfType() argument
2304 return mService.isUserOfType(mUserId, userType); in isUserOfType()
2315 public static boolean isUserTypeManagedProfile(@Nullable String userType) { in isUserTypeManagedProfile() argument
2316 return USER_TYPE_PROFILE_MANAGED.equals(userType); in isUserTypeManagedProfile()
2323 public static boolean isUserTypeGuest(@Nullable String userType) { in isUserTypeGuest() argument
2324 return USER_TYPE_FULL_GUEST.equals(userType); in isUserTypeGuest()
2332 public static boolean isUserTypeRestricted(@Nullable String userType) { in isUserTypeRestricted() argument
2333 return USER_TYPE_FULL_RESTRICTED.equals(userType); in isUserTypeRestricted()
2340 public static boolean isUserTypeDemo(@Nullable String userType) { in isUserTypeDemo() argument
[all …]
/frameworks/base/core/java/android/content/pm/
DUserInfo.java206 public String userType; field in UserInfo
269 public UserInfo(int id, String name, String iconPath, int flags, String userType) { in UserInfo() argument
273 this.userType = userType; in UserInfo()
325 return UserManager.isUserTypeGuest(userType); in isGuest()
330 return UserManager.isUserTypeRestricted(userType); in isRestricted()
339 return UserManager.isUserTypeManagedProfile(userType); in isManagedProfile()
343 return UserManager.isUserTypeCloneProfile(userType); in isCloneProfile()
364 return UserManager.isUserTypeDemo(userType) || (flags & FLAG_DEMO) != 0; in isDemo()
442 userType = orig.userType; in UserInfo()
474 + ", type=" + userType in toFullString()
[all …]
/frameworks/base/services/core/java/com/android/server/pm/
DUserManagerService.java935 public int[] getProfileIds(@UserIdInt int userId, @Nullable String userType, in getProfileIds() argument
943 return getProfileIdsLU(userId, userType, enabledOnly).toArray(); in getProfileIds()
952 private List<UserInfo> getProfilesLU(@UserIdInt int userId, @Nullable String userType, in getProfilesLU() argument
954 IntArray profileIds = getProfileIdsLU(userId, userType, enabledOnly); in getProfilesLU()
978 private IntArray getProfileIdsLU(@UserIdInt int userId, @Nullable String userType, in getProfileIdsLU() argument
1001 if (userType != null && !userType.equals(profile.userType)) { in getProfileIdsLU()
1393 public boolean isUserOfType(@UserIdInt int userId, String userType) { in isUserOfType() argument
1395 return userType != null && userType.equals(getUserTypeNoChecks(userId)); in isUserOfType()
1405 return userInfo != null ? userInfo.userType : null; in getUserTypeNoChecks()
1422 final String typeStr = userInfo != null ? userInfo.userType : null; in getUserTypeDetails()
[all …]
DUserSystemPackageInstaller.java505 return getInstallablePackagesForUserType(mUm.getUserInfo(userId).userType); in getInstallablePackagesForUserId()
515 @Nullable Set<String> getInstallablePackagesForUserType(String userType) { in getInstallablePackagesForUserType() argument
521 || (isImplicitWhitelistSystemMode(mode) && mUm.isUserTypeSubtypeOfSystem(userType)); in getInstallablePackagesForUserType()
522 final Set<String> whitelistedPackages = getWhitelistedPackagesForUserType(userType); in getInstallablePackagesForUserType()
568 @NonNull Set<String> getWhitelistedPackagesForUserType(String userType) { in getWhitelistedPackagesForUserType() argument
569 final long userTypeMask = getUserTypeMask(userType); in getWhitelistedPackagesForUserType()
653 long getUserTypeMask(String userType) { in getUserTypeMask() argument
654 final int userTypeIndex = Arrays.binarySearch(mUserTypes, userType); in getUserTypeMask()
DUserManagerInternal.java176 public abstract UserInfo createUserEvenWhenDisallowed(String name, String userType, in createUserEvenWhenDisallowed() argument
DUserTypeFactory.java578 private static void validateUserTypeIsProfile(String userType, in validateUserTypeIsProfile() argument
580 UserTypeDetails.Builder builder = builders.get(userType); in validateUserTypeIsProfile()
582 throw new IllegalArgumentException("Illegal upgrade of user type " + userType in validateUserTypeIsProfile()
DPackageManagerShellCommand.java2792 String userType = null; in runCreateUser() local
2820 if (userType != null && !userType.equals(newUserType)) { in runCreateUser()
2822 + userType + " and " + newUserType + ")"); in runCreateUser()
2825 userType = newUserType; in runCreateUser()
2843 if (userType == null) { in runCreateUser()
2844 userType = UserInfo.getDefaultUserType(flags); in runCreateUser()
2848 if (UserManager.isUserTypeRestricted(userType)) { in runCreateUser()
2856 um.preCreateUserWithThrow(userType) : in runCreateUser()
2857 um.createUserWithThrow(name, userType, flags); in runCreateUser()
2859 info = um.createProfileForUserWithThrow(name, userType, flags, userId, null); in runCreateUser()
/frameworks/base/packages/SystemUI/src/com/android/systemui/biometrics/
DAuthCredentialView.java431 @UserType int userType, @Utils.CredentialType int credentialType) { in getLastAttemptBeforeWipeMessage()
432 switch (userType) { in getLastAttemptBeforeWipeMessage()
440 throw new IllegalArgumentException("Unrecognized user type:" + userType); in getLastAttemptBeforeWipeMessage()
515 private String getNowWipingMessage(@UserType int userType) { in getNowWipingMessage() argument
517 getNowWipingUpdatableStringId(userType), in getNowWipingMessage()
518 () -> getNowWipingDefaultMessage(userType)); in getNowWipingMessage()
521 private String getNowWipingUpdatableStringId(@UserType int userType) { in getNowWipingUpdatableStringId() argument
522 switch (userType) { in getNowWipingUpdatableStringId()
530 private String getNowWipingDefaultMessage(@UserType int userType) { in getNowWipingDefaultMessage() argument
532 switch (userType) { in getNowWipingDefaultMessage()
[all …]
/frameworks/base/services/tests/servicestests/src/com/android/server/pm/
DUserManagerTest.java221 final String userType = UserManager.USER_TYPE_FULL_SECONDARY; in testAddTooManyUsers() local
222 final UserTypeDetails userTypeDetails = UserTypeFactory.getUserTypes().get(userType); in testAddTooManyUsers()
232 if (userType.equals(user.userType)) { in testAddTooManyUsers()
254 assertThat(mUserManager.canAddMoreUsers(userType)).isTrue(); in testAddTooManyUsers()
256 final UserInfo user = createUser("User " + usersAdded, userType, 0); in testAddTooManyUsers()
263 .that(mUserManager.canAddMoreUsers(userType)).isFalse(); in testAddTooManyUsers()
268 assertThat(createUser("User beyond", userType, 0)).isNull(); in testAddTooManyUsers()
442 private void createUserWithTypeAndCheckFlags(String userType, in createUserWithTypeAndCheckFlags() argument
444 final UserInfo userInfo = createUser("Name", userType, 0); in createUserWithTypeAndCheckFlags()
445 assertWithMessage("Wrong user type").that(userInfo.userType).isEqualTo(userType); in createUserWithTypeAndCheckFlags()
[all …]
DUserManagerServiceUserInfoTest.java246 private UserInfo createUser(@UserIdInt int userId, @UserInfoFlag int flags, String userType) { in createUser() argument
247 return new UserInfo(userId, "A Name", "A path", flags, userType); in createUser()
271 assertEquals("UserType not preserved", one.userType, two.userType); in assertUserInfoEquals()
DUserSystemPackageInstallerTest.java166 final String userType = userTypes.keyAt(i); in testDetermineWhitelistedPackagesForUserTypes() local
169 expectedUserTypeBitSet1 |= mUserSystemPackageInstaller.getUserTypeMask(userType); in testDetermineWhitelistedPackagesForUserTypes()
180 final String userType = userTypes.keyAt(i); in testDetermineWhitelistedPackagesForUserTypes() local
183 expectedUserTypeBitSet3 |= mUserSystemPackageInstaller.getUserTypeMask(userType); in testDetermineWhitelistedPackagesForUserTypes()
/frameworks/base/telecomm/java/android/telecom/
DCallerInfo.java132 public long userType; field in CallerInfo
195 userType = USER_TYPE_CURRENT; in CallerInfo()
217 info.userType = USER_TYPE_CURRENT; in getCallerInfo()
271 info.userType = USER_TYPE_WORK; in getCallerInfo()
772 .append("\nuserType " + userType) in toString()
/frameworks/opt/car/services/builtInServices/src/com/android/internal/car/
DCarServiceHelperInterface.java46 UserHandle createUserEvenWhenDisallowed(@Nullable String name, @NonNull String userType, in createUserEvenWhenDisallowed() argument
DCarServiceHelperService.java582 public UserHandle createUserEvenWhenDisallowed(String name, String userType, int flags) { in createUserEvenWhenDisallowed() argument
585 UserHelperLite.safeName(name), userType, UserInfo.flagsToString(flags)); in createUserEvenWhenDisallowed()
589 UserInfo user = umi.createUserEvenWhenDisallowed(name, userType, flags, in createUserEvenWhenDisallowed()
/frameworks/base/packages/SystemUI/src/com/android/keyguard/
DKeyguardSecurityContainerController.java993 int userType = USER_TYPE_PRIMARY; in reportFailedUnlockAttempt() local
997 userType = USER_TYPE_SECONDARY_USER; in reportFailedUnlockAttempt()
1000 userType = USER_TYPE_WORK_PROFILE; in reportFailedUnlockAttempt()
1003 mView.showAlmostAtWipeDialog(failedAttempts, remainingBeforeWipe, userType); in reportFailedUnlockAttempt()
1007 mView.showWipeDialog(failedAttempts, userType); in reportFailedUnlockAttempt()
DKeyguardSecurityContainer.java731 void showAlmostAtWipeDialog(int attempts, int remaining, int userType) { in showAlmostAtWipeDialog() argument
733 switch (userType) { in showAlmostAtWipeDialog()
754 void showWipeDialog(int attempts, int userType) { in showWipeDialog() argument
756 switch (userType) { in showWipeDialog()
/frameworks/opt/car/services/updatableServices/src/com/android/internal/car/updatable/
DCarServiceHelperServiceUpdatableImpl.java308 public UserHandle createUserEvenWhenDisallowed(String name, String userType, int flags) { in createUserEvenWhenDisallowed() argument
309 return mCarServiceHelperInterface.createUserEvenWhenDisallowed(name, userType, flags); in createUserEvenWhenDisallowed()
/frameworks/base/core/java/com/android/server/
DSystemConfig.java1653 final String userType = parser.getAttributeValue(null, "user-type"); in readInstallInUserType() local
1654 if (TextUtils.isEmpty(userType)) { in readInstallInUserType()
1663 userTypesYes.add(userType); in readInstallInUserType()
1665 final String userType = parser.getAttributeValue(null, "user-type"); in readInstallInUserType() local
1666 if (TextUtils.isEmpty(userType)) { in readInstallInUserType()
1675 userTypesNo.add(userType); in readInstallInUserType()
/frameworks/base/services/tests/servicestests/src/com/android/server/am/
DUserControllerTest.java862 @Nullable String userType) { in setUpUser() argument
863 if (userType == null) { in setUpUser()
864 userType = UserInfo.getDefaultUserType(flags); in setUpUser()
867 userType); in setUpUser()
/frameworks/base/services/tests/mockingservicestests/src/com/android/server/app/
DGameServiceProviderSelectorImplTest.java402 userInfo.userType = UserManager.USER_TYPE_PROFILE_MANAGED; in managedUserInfo()
/frameworks/base/services/core/java/com/android/server/am/
DBroadcastQueue.java1992 … int userType = FrameworkStatsLog.USER_LIFECYCLE_JOURNEY_REPORTED__USER_TYPE__TYPE_UNKNOWN; in logBootCompletedBroadcastCompletionLatencyIfPossible() local
1999 userType = UserManager.getUserTypeForStatsd(userInfo.userType); in logBootCompletedBroadcastCompletionLatencyIfPossible()
2010 + " userType:" + (userInfo != null? userInfo.userType : null)); in logBootCompletedBroadcastCompletionLatencyIfPossible()
2019 userType); in logBootCompletedBroadcastCompletionLatencyIfPossible()
/frameworks/base/services/tests/servicestests/src/com/android/server/devicepolicy/
DMockSystemServices.java258 uh.userType = type; in addUser()
/frameworks/base/packages/SystemUI/src/com/android/systemui/statusbar/
DNotificationLockscreenUserManagerImpl.java494 if (UserManager.USER_TYPE_PROFILE_MANAGED.equals(user.userType)) { in updateCurrentProfilesCache()
/frameworks/base/services/tests/uiservicestests/src/com/android/server/notification/
DManagedServicesTest.java1805 profile.userType = USER_TYPE_FULL_SECONDARY; in testUserProfiles_canProfileUseBoundServices_managedProfile()
1808 managed.userType = USER_TYPE_PROFILE_MANAGED; in testUserProfiles_canProfileUseBoundServices_managedProfile()
1811 clone.userType = USER_TYPE_PROFILE_CLONE; in testUserProfiles_canProfileUseBoundServices_managedProfile()

12